Sulfide-Antimony Oxide Ore Beneficiation

Sulfide-Antimony Oxide Ore Beneficiation Flow: hand selection-gravity separation- flotation-gravity separation

1. Crushing and Hand Selection
►Two section and a closed-circuit for crushing process. The largest sulfide-antimony ore diameter can be 400mm, are lift by a lifer into the coarse ore bin, fed by a electromagnetic vibrating feeder into the first stage 600 * 900mm jaw crusher. Ore is crushed to -150mm, and classified to 3 levels by double 1230 shaker washing and sieving machine: -150-30mm(washed again for hand selection), -28-18mm(for the second crushing to -18mm), spiral classifier to remove the mud, sand is back into the fine ore storage, ore slime is into a concentrated machine for flotation processing.

► Hand selection with two operations: hand selection to get the rich antimony concentrates and poor concentrates. Crush the poor concentrates into the second closed-circuit crushing system.

2. Gravity Separation and Grinding
► Gravity separation: The ore after crushing and hand selection are processed by two step sorting, the first step sorting uses triple jig concentrator (-18+8, -8+2, -2+0mm), and after rod milling, carry out jigging separation(-4-0mm) once again to get thioredoxin mixed antimony concentrates. The Second step jig tailings are into ball milling.

► Grinding: The rod mill is used for processing -18+8 , -8+2mm jig tailings, and ball mill is used to process tailings from the second jigging separation. Finely ground product was then recovered by flotation to get vulcanized products, in addition there is an extra ball mill for grinding fine mixed concentrate.

3. Flotation
Second jig tailings processed by closed-circuit grinding are carried out antimony sulfide mineral flotation with a roughing selection, a fine selection and a Scavenging.

4. Shaker Gravity Separation
It is used to recove antimony oxide minerals from flotation tailings.
In addition, a flotation-gravity separation process are used to process primary and secondary antimony ore mud.
